Project Number Date
test_Tails_ISO_stable 6087 23 Jan 2026, 07:26

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 240 0 0 0 0 240 21 0 21 28:0.239 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
50.249
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.177
And I log in to a new session in German (de) 24.618
Then the live user's Documents directory exists 0.046
And there is a GNOME bookmark for the Documents directory 16.407
After features/support/hooks.rb:331 1.353
After features/support/hooks.rb:100 0.000
Tags: @product
49.449
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.452
And I log in to a new session in German (de) 25.144
Then the live user's Downloads directory exists 0.074
And there is a GNOME bookmark for the Downloads directory 16.777
After features/support/hooks.rb:331 1.689
After features/support/hooks.rb:100 0.000
Tags: @product
48.693
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.650
And I log in to a new session in German (de) 25.236
Then the live user's Music directory exists 0.041
And there is a GNOME bookmark for the Music directory 15.764
After features/support/hooks.rb:331 0.775
After features/support/hooks.rb:100 0.000
Tags: @product
49.411
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.420
And I log in to a new session in German (de) 25.947
Then the live user's Pictures directory exists 0.046
And there is a GNOME bookmark for the Pictures directory 15.995
After features/support/hooks.rb:331 1.176
After features/support/hooks.rb:100 0.000
Tags: @product
48.953
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.706
And I log in to a new session in German (de) 25.281
Then the live user's Videos directory exists 0.054
And there is a GNOME bookmark for the Videos directory 15.911
After features/support/hooks.rb:331 1.288
After features/support/hooks.rb:100 0.000
1:22.969
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.484
When I log in to a new session in Arabic (ar) 25.560
Then the keyboard layout is set to "eg" 0.095
And tpsd is localized to the selected locale 0.099
When the network is plugged 0.015
And Tor is ready 13.566
Then I successfully start the Unsafe Browser 6.447
And I kill the Unsafe Browser 5.222
When I enable the screen keyboard 0.061
Then the screen keyboard works in Tor Browser 8.034
And DuckDuckGo is the default search engine 6.179
And I kill the Tor Browser 5.358
And the screen keyboard works in Thunderbird 4.478
And the layout of the screen keyboard is set to "us" 0.365
After features/support/hooks.rb:331 1.316
After features/support/hooks.rb:100 0.000
1:25.151
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.670
When I log in to a new session in Chinese (zh_CN) 26.108
Then the keyboard layout is set to "cn" 0.177
And tpsd is localized to the selected locale 0.124
When the network is plugged 0.017
And Tor is ready 13.238
Then I successfully start the Unsafe Browser 5.969
And I kill the Unsafe Browser 5.237
When I enable the screen keyboard 0.064
Then the screen keyboard works in Tor Browser 9.554
And DuckDuckGo is the default search engine 6.137
And I kill the Tor Browser 5.186
And the screen keyboard works in Thunderbird 5.242
And the layout of the screen keyboard is set to "us" 0.421
After features/support/hooks.rb:331 1.035
After features/support/hooks.rb:100 0.000
1:7.153
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.966
When I log in to a new session in English (en) 9.585
Then the keyboard layout is set to "us" 0.143
And tpsd is localized to the selected locale 0.206
When the network is plugged 0.055
And Tor is ready 14.063
Then I successfully start the Unsafe Browser 5.791
And I kill the Unsafe Browser 5.363
When I enable the screen keyboard 0.105
Then the screen keyboard works in Tor Browser 8.720
And DuckDuckGo is the default search engine 4.442
And I kill the Tor Browser 5.224
And the screen keyboard works in Thunderbird 5.084
And the layout of the screen keyboard is set to "us" 0.399
After features/support/hooks.rb:331 1.125
After features/support/hooks.rb:100 0.000
1:24.893
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.435
When I log in to a new session in French (fr) 26.978
Then the keyboard layout is set to "fr" 0.111
And tpsd is localized to the selected locale 0.119
When the network is plugged 0.018
And Tor is ready 13.751
Then I successfully start the Unsafe Browser 5.952
And I kill the Unsafe Browser 5.223
When I enable the screen keyboard 0.062
Then the screen keyboard works in Tor Browser 8.863
And DuckDuckGo is the default search engine 6.370
And I kill the Tor Browser 5.317
And the screen keyboard works in Thunderbird 4.337
And the layout of the screen keyboard is set to "fr" 0.349
After features/support/hooks.rb:331 1.359
After features/support/hooks.rb:100 0.000
1:22.591
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.417
When I log in to a new session in German (de) 25.989
Then the keyboard layout is set to "de" 0.129
And tpsd is localized to the selected locale 0.089
When the network is plugged 0.016
And Tor is ready 12.609
Then I successfully start the Unsafe Browser 5.789
And I kill the Unsafe Browser 5.229
When I enable the screen keyboard 0.056
Then the screen keyboard works in Tor Browser 9.154
And DuckDuckGo is the default search engine 5.382
And I kill the Tor Browser 5.282
And the screen keyboard works in Thunderbird 5.053
And the layout of the screen keyboard is set to "de" 0.390
After features/support/hooks.rb:331 1.515
After features/support/hooks.rb:100 0.000
1:24.195
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.285
When I log in to a new session in Hindi (hi) 25.035
Then the keyboard layout is set to "in" 0.127
And tpsd is localized to the selected locale 0.138
When the network is plugged 0.016
And Tor is ready 13.093
Then I successfully start the Unsafe Browser 5.585
And I kill the Unsafe Browser 5.216
When I enable the screen keyboard 0.060
Then the screen keyboard works in Tor Browser 9.986
And DuckDuckGo is the default search engine 5.246
And I kill the Tor Browser 5.229
And the screen keyboard works in Thunderbird 5.754
And the layout of the screen keyboard is set to "us" 0.417
After features/support/hooks.rb:331 1.365
After features/support/hooks.rb:100 0.000
1:21.257
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.785
When I log in to a new session in Indonesian (id) 24.512
Then the keyboard layout is set to "id" 0.131
And tpsd is localized to the selected locale 0.097
When the network is plugged 0.013
And Tor is ready 12.946
Then I successfully start the Unsafe Browser 5.286
And I kill the Unsafe Browser 5.227
When I enable the screen keyboard 0.055
Then the screen keyboard works in Tor Browser 8.932
And DuckDuckGo is the default search engine 5.325
And I kill the Tor Browser 5.239
And the screen keyboard works in Thunderbird 5.223
And the layout of the screen keyboard is set to "us" 0.480
After features/support/hooks.rb:331 1.474
After features/support/hooks.rb:100 0.000
1:56.926
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.597
When I log in to a new session in Italian (it) 25.766
Then the keyboard layout is set to "it" 0.092
And tpsd is localized to the selected locale 0.091
When the network is plugged 0.016
And Tor is ready 43.891
Then I successfully start the Unsafe Browser 4.933
And I kill the Unsafe Browser 5.186
When I enable the screen keyboard 0.056
Then the screen keyboard works in Tor Browser 12.328
And DuckDuckGo is the default search engine 5.528
And I kill the Tor Browser 5.334
And the screen keyboard works in Thunderbird 5.686
And the layout of the screen keyboard is set to "us" 0.417
After features/support/hooks.rb:331 1.589
After features/support/hooks.rb:100 0.000
1:20.710
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.471
When I log in to a new session in Persian (fa) 25.063
Then the keyboard layout is set to "ir" 0.135
And tpsd is localized to the selected locale 0.198
When the network is plugged 0.110
And Tor is ready 12.568
Then I successfully start the Unsafe Browser 5.481
And I kill the Unsafe Browser 5.205
When I enable the screen keyboard 0.076
Then the screen keyboard works in Tor Browser 8.423
And DuckDuckGo is the default search engine 5.230
And I kill the Tor Browser 5.199
And the screen keyboard works in Thunderbird 5.058
And the layout of the screen keyboard is set to "ir" 0.488
After features/support/hooks.rb:331 1.458
After features/support/hooks.rb:100 0.000
1:22.025
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.246
When I log in to a new session in Portuguese (pt) 24.950
Then the keyboard layout is set to "pt" 0.122
And tpsd is localized to the selected locale 0.129
When the network is plugged 0.016
And Tor is ready 12.693
Then I successfully start the Unsafe Browser 5.993
And I kill the Unsafe Browser 5.275
When I enable the screen keyboard 0.157
Then the screen keyboard works in Tor Browser 8.827
And DuckDuckGo is the default search engine 6.201
And I kill the Tor Browser 5.305
And the screen keyboard works in Thunderbird 4.749
And the layout of the screen keyboard is set to "us" 0.356
After features/support/hooks.rb:331 1.121
After features/support/hooks.rb:100 0.000
1:25.423
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.420
When I log in to a new session in Russian (ru) 26.211
Then the keyboard layout is set to "ru" 0.163
And tpsd is localized to the selected locale 0.134
When the network is plugged 0.016
And Tor is ready 13.598
Then I successfully start the Unsafe Browser 6.963
And I kill the Unsafe Browser 5.280
When I enable the screen keyboard 0.067
Then the screen keyboard works in Tor Browser 9.491
And DuckDuckGo is the default search engine 5.519
And I kill the Tor Browser 5.218
And the screen keyboard works in Thunderbird 4.971
And the layout of the screen keyboard is set to "ru" 0.366
After features/support/hooks.rb:331 1.710
After features/support/hooks.rb:100 0.000
1:56.020
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.014
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.948
When I log in to a new session in Spanish (es) 25.496
Then the keyboard layout is set to "es" 0.112
And tpsd is localized to the selected locale 0.112
When the network is plugged 0.018
And Tor is ready 43.269
Then I successfully start the Unsafe Browser 5.977
And I kill the Unsafe Browser 5.207
When I enable the screen keyboard 0.058
Then the screen keyboard works in Tor Browser 11.858
And DuckDuckGo is the default search engine 5.747
And I kill the Tor Browser 5.270
And the screen keyboard works in Thunderbird 4.513
And the layout of the screen keyboard is set to "us" 0.427
After features/support/hooks.rb:331 1.225
After features/support/hooks.rb:100 0.000
1:24.581
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.927
When I log in to a new session in Turkish (tr) 25.973
Then the keyboard layout is set to "tr" 0.105
And tpsd is localized to the selected locale 0.102
When the network is plugged 0.015
And Tor is ready 13.102
Then I successfully start the Unsafe Browser 5.688
And I kill the Unsafe Browser 5.235
When I enable the screen keyboard 0.066
Then the screen keyboard works in Tor Browser 9.529
And DuckDuckGo is the default search engine 5.626
And I kill the Tor Browser 5.216
And the screen keyboard works in Thunderbird 5.607
And the layout of the screen keyboard is set to "us" 0.385
After features/support/hooks.rb:331 1.180
After features/support/hooks.rb:100 0.000
Tags: @product
1:5.664
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 9.070
When I set the language to Italian (it) 5.634
Then the language and keyboard have not been saved in cleartext storage 2.129
When I shutdown Tails and wait for the computer to power off 7.611
And I start Tails from USB drive "__internal" with network unplugged 40.936
Then the Welcome Screen's language is set to English 0.282
After features/support/hooks.rb:331 0.984
After features/support/hooks.rb:100 0.008
Tags: @product
1:7.438
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.003
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 7.666
When I set the language to Italian (it) 4.593
And I save the language and keyboard options in cleartext storage 2.475
Then the "it" language and keyboard have been saved in cleartext storage 0.131
When I set the language to French (fr) 4.599
Then the "fr" language and keyboard have been saved in cleartext storage 0.227
And I shutdown Tails and wait for the computer to power off 4.210
And I start Tails from USB drive "__internal" with network unplugged 42.180
Then the "fr" language and keyboard have been saved in cleartext storage 0.486
And the Welcome Screen's language is set to French 0.865
After features/support/hooks.rb:331 0.824
After features/support/hooks.rb:100 0.008
Tags: @product
2:46.479
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ails without network from a USB drive without a persistent partition and logged in 9.561
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.394
And I create a persistent partition 33.381
And I manually store legacy localization settings in Persistent Storage 0.853
When I shutdown Tails and wait for the computer to power off 8.475
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 39.234
Then the Welcome Screen's language is set to English 0.284
And the Welcome Screen's formats is set to United States 0.212
When I enable persistence 7.914
Then the Welcome Screen's language is set to German 0.520
And the Welcome Screen's formats is set to France 0.415
When I set the language to Italian (it) 4.707
Then the language and keyboard have not been saved in cleartext storage 2.082
When I save the language and keyboard options in cleartext storage 2.493
Then the "it" language and keyboard have been saved in cleartext storage 0.121
And I shutdown Tails and wait for the computer to power off 2.874
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 40.369
Then the Welcome Screen's language is set to Italian 0.628
And the Welcome Screen's formats is set to Italy 0.206
When I enable persistence 10.760
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.209
And the Welcome Screen's language is set to Italian 0.775
After features/support/hooks.rb:331 0.979
After features/support/hooks.rb:100 0.020